Teamviewer Exe For Windows 10

LIVECARDS has many years of experience in online sales and specializes in the digital distribution of games, subscriptions and gift cards. Our mission is to provide a safe and efficient platform where people can buy and sell digital goods. We guarantee that our users are 100% satisfied with our service.